Description:   Opened: 2006-03-21 03:35 0000
fluxbox-0.9.15.ebuild contains the following two ewarn lines among a lot of
einfo:
ewarn "Note that menumaker and similar utilities do *not* support"
ewarn "this out of the box."

As I have PORTAGE_ELOG_CLASSES="warn error log" in my make.conf, I got an email
containing only these lines, which is a bit out of context. It would be nice to
have the sentence modified to give a hint what this is all about, or make it
just an einfo instead.

------- Comment #2 From Bernd Wurst 2006-05-28 23:14:04 0000 -------
comment #1:
This will not help much, because ELOG destroys context as well. The ewarn will
be written before all einfo lines.

IMHO, the severity (warn, info, error) should never be changed in one context.
